About

The BRP Mensa BESS project is a proposed 404.99 MW battery storage project located in Pecos County, Texas. The developer is BRP Mensa BESS LLC. It is currently in the ERCOT interconnection queue as entry ERCOT-22INR0365, with a queue entry date of June 26, 2020.

The project's proposed commercial operation date is December 1, 2027. Its interconnection agreement status is currently in the Facility Study phase. The point of interconnection is the 60718 Pecos Valley 138kV.
